#BREAKING: Colombia officially withdraws its earlier statement that it issued expressing condolences on the loss of lives in Pakistan after the Indian strikes; earlier, Shashi Tharoor, who is leading the all-party delegation, raised concern and said - we (India) were a little disappointed in the reaction of the Colombian government.
After meeting India's all-party delegation, Colombia's Vice Foreign Minister, Ms Rosa Yolanda Villavicencio, says, "...We are very confident that with the explanation that we received today and the detailed information that we now have regarding the real situation, the conflict, and what happened in Kashmir, we can also continue the dialogue..."

#WATCH | Delhi | "1971 was a great achievement, Indira Gandhi rewrote the map of the subcontinent, but the circumstances were different. Bangladesh was fighting a moral cause, and liberating Bangladesh was a clear objective. Just keeping on firing shells at Pakistan is not a clear objective..." says Congress MP Shashi Tharoor on being asked about some social media buzz comparing Indira Gandhi's action as the PM to PM Narendra Modi's stance as India and Pakistan reached an understanding yesterday.
